Web#1 Dunchurch-Winton Hall School Updated: 2024-09-19 Dunchurch-Winton Hall was a boarding and day Preparatory School for boys and girls from 3 to 13 years. Pupils joined the Main School at 7 , while from 3 to 7 they attended the Pre-Preparatory Department which was housed separately in the grounds. Contents 1 History 2 Results 3 Awards 4 References 5 External links WebCharles Leslie Dinsdale Fawcus , known as Leslie Fawcus, was an English school teacher, soldier and amateur cricketer who was Headmaster of Dunchurch-Winton Hall and played seven first-class cricket matches in the 1920s. Despite his short career, he made first-class appearances for Kent, Worcestershire and Oxford University as well as playing for …
